Ive been an online singer since 1999/2000. I first encountered online collaboration via Steinbergs "Rocketnetwork" which came free with Cubase back in those days.. I was totally awestruck by the fact that I could make music with people worldwide who Id never met personally before. Since those days Ive written and sung countless, completed songs and always have many others in various stages of completion. As you can see by the list I have dozens of collab partners, some of whom have become very close and dear friends in real life. Infact the first persons song I ever sang on was by Steve Pearce, who is now sadly deceased. He became one of my dearest friends and through him I met and became very close friends with the late Clint Warwick, who was the original bass player with the Moody Blues and Danny King who was one of the founder members of that band. Story behind the song
I felt that Steve was standing behind me the whole of today helping me along the way...Thankyou S and I miss you..:-) Steve sent me this piece of music too long ago to remember but everytime I opened it up I drew a blank with lyrics..After he left us I opened it up and lyrics began to form but my heart was`nt in it and it sat around on the shelf with a lot of others.. Today, 24th August, is the first time since just after he died back in January that I`ve felt that I could finish the song...I have Phil Lane, "darkblueman" to thank for the subtle kick in the pants to sing again...Thankyou...So, here it is, the first song of my sixties..Originally titled "Levison Blade" by Steve and now called "Tamed the tiger".
